Arsenal fan favourite could miss Barcelona battle after injury blow

Gabriel Paulista unfortunately missed our massive 2-1 win over Leicester City this weekend with a hamstring injury, and could be out for the next couple of weeks – potentially missing our Champions League clash with Barcelona among other games – as reported by IBT. It's yet to be confirmed exactly how long the Brazilian will be out for, but it seems unlikely that Arsene Wenger will rush him back into action. Per Mertesacker stepped in to replace the 25-year-old against the Foxes, and despite his lack of speed being a major concern against Jamie Vardy, he put in a solid performance at the back.
